Beaba Babycook
Anyone can start making their own baby food. This is the secret… Beaba Babycook. Originating from France, the baby-food maker functions as a steamer, processor, warmer and blender, it has won praise throughout Europe and now is finally available to families in the U.S. This small appliance starts by steam-cooking vegetables, fruits, meat and fish in less than 15 minutes, preserving the valuable vitamins and flavors, then purees or blends them to the desired texture. Moreover, it also operates as a re-heater or defroster for precooked foods, which is ideal for busy parents like me. It comes with a 2 1/2-cup polycarbonate bowl, cooking basket, spatula and recipe booklet. The bowl and basket are dishwasher safe, and the size makes for easy storage on counter tops and in cabinets. However, it is quite pricey, and you’re likely to find some baby food processors that are half the price. 
DWINK
This DWINK is a very simple product and very practical. It’s a clever product made of plastic that prevents juice squirting and spilling. The contoured shape fits drink boxes and pouches of all sizes. It’s very well made with a non-skid base and provides handles for little hands. Its also comes in cute color variations. However, I find that it’s not really necessary for moms with kids until you’ve really experienced major juice spillage.
Cheerios Snack Mix- NEW!
In effort to provide a healthier alternative for family snacking General Mills recently put Cheerios Snack Mix on the market. With 8 grams of whole grain per serving and 60 to 65 percent less fat than regular potato chips they are hoping to tap into the “66 percent of parents who are trying to offer snacks with nutritional value” says Michael Forbes.
